Pet care experience

My family has done dog sitting and dog walking jobs for the past 5 years, I have stepped up when my parents have been unavailable to take care of others dogs and cats. This includes walking, playing, overnight stays, administering simple medicines in food, and cleaning up their messes of all kinds. I have owned family dogs since I was born and have been contributing to their care since I was 10.
